1967 Fiat 600D Sedan

  • Chassis Number: 2303310
The Fiat 600 was the company's first rear-engine car. Production lasted from 1955 until 1969. These were small vehicles having a wheelbase that measures nearly 79 inches. Thanks to the rear-engine placement, there was relatively ample interior seating plus luggage space in the front.

The 600D model was introduced in the fall of 1960 and brought with it an enlarged 767cc engine, swiveling vent windows and additional louvers on the engine-compartment lid.

This 600D is an original, late-production model with just 43,150 kms. The 767cc rear-mounted OHV four-cylinder engine produces 32 SAE horsepower. There is a four-speed manual transmission and four-wheel hydraulic drum brakes.

In 2011, the car was offered for sale at the Amelia Island auction presented by RM Auctions. The car was estimated to sell for $20,000 - $30,000 and offered without reserve. As bidding came to a close, the car had been sold for the sum of $23,100, including buyer's premium.
